Determine which kind of swap is right for you. The most common choice is the swapping of primary residences, in which case both parties are vacationing in each others' houses at exactly the same time. If you own greater than one dwelling, you can participate in coincident swaps so you could go at an alternate time than the person with whom you're swapping. With this type of swap, you may be able to change timeshares and vacation rentals. Another sort of coincident exchange could involve inviting a person to stay at home while you are there, and vice versa.
A Short Term Apartment Rentals in Coghills Creek VIC arrangement should include the address of the property being leased, the dates and times that the renter will have access to the property, age, and maximum occupancy rules, payment policies, check out procedures, cancellation policies and the rules connected with the property, such as rules affecting pets, smoking, and pool or utility use. If the property is located in a location where hurricanes or thunderstorms may occur, a clause may be added if there is a mandatory evacuation that allows for refunds or cancellations.

The contract should also contain a cancellation policy that may deter a renter from backing out of the trade. The contract should include a good faith clause which will release the renter from the contract if a disaster happens before the rental and renders the property uninhabitable if the property is in a place prone to natural disasters such as floods, hurricanes or earthquakes.
Have all conditions for the vacation home rental in writing. The contract needs to say the place of the property, dates of rent payment schedule, entire rental cost and leasing. Any individual policies like policies relating to occupancy limitations, pets, and smoking also must be in the contract. Contain a damages clause, which defines deposit rules and financial repercussions affecting any damages done to the property.
